There are a number of benefits to working with a handyman to total projects and repair work around the house. Most house owners undervalue the quantity of time it will take to research study, prepare, total, and tidy up from a project. If the time isn't offered, off-loading the job to a professional can be a good choice.
Homeowners who purchase tools for a single job are investing money for items that might simply gather dust in the garage for many years after the project is total. House owners might be able to complete basic jobs after seeing videos and checking out instructions, but for more complicated jobs, the finished project may look unpolished.
But even if you're not composing a check, there is a cost to the do it yourself technique: Repeated journeys to the home improvement store can lead to purchases made in mistake that can't be returned, and "attempt it and see" attempts can lead to more patch-up work. In addition, even with careful research, an inexperienced homeowner might have the ability to finish the project, but as a first-timer, the finish will look less sleek and professional than the work a skilled handyman would produce.
DIY requires research study, preparation, getting, preparation, conclusion of the real job, and clean-up. It's likely that, unless the house owner actually takes pleasure in the work and does it often, hiring a handyman may be less pricey than the time spent doing it yourself. For bigger tasks, those requiring specialized tools, and those requiring licenses and assessment, property owners can save time, money, and inconvenience by employing a handyman with more experience and a stock of products and tools.

A handyman is someone who will have access to your home, so it is necessary to make certain you have actually done your research study. The primary step after collecting recommendations is to inspect your state's licensing requirements so you understand what to request for. Examine your state's licensing requirements for licensing handymen. Some states just need licensing for particular types of tasks or for projects costing over a specific amount.
Picking the right handyman isn't just a matter of certifications; property owners require to be comfy with the expert they're letting into their house. Regional realtors can be outstanding sources: Due to the fact that they typically handle repairs that need to be made before a sale, they tend to understand a lot of the local handymen by track record and experience.
As soon as you've determined prospective prospects, safe quotes for the work from numerous of them in composing. This will assist develop a sense of what the extremes remain in terms of cost, and it may help you understand each handyman's design based on how they propose to do the work and their timespan.
